Glen Ford Camp was a Mercian military camp in western Ledecestrescire, England.
History[edit | edit source]
In the 870s, the Viking shieldmaiden Eivor Varinsdottir joined Ravensthorpe's baker and former bandit Tarben to recover stolen goods from his former bandit leader Wilf in order to retrieve the ledger of his past deeds. However, Eivor retrieved the wares alone while also recovering a carbon ingot from a nearby chest. After recovering Wilf's good, she and Tarben left the camp and rode to meet with Wilf again.[1]
